The weather is getting hotter and hotter.

The princess' health is getting worse and worse, and the marriage can only be delayed again and again.

Siouville occasionally cooks some delicious food for the princess, and she likes it very much.

She was so unprepared, making Siouville feel that she could be killed by putting some poison in the food.

But he has not yet found the poison that kills people instantly.

'But it doesn't matter, the princess is in poor health, it's good to wait until she dies naturally.' Siouville thought to herself.

He recently heard rumors that the king of the Dreamland passed away due to a heart attack.

The princess seems to have inherited this problem.

She has been lingering in her illness and her health has been getting worse and worse.

At this time, the ministers indulged her a lot, and no one pointed at Shioville anymore. They were plotting every day to discuss whether to bring the princess' distant cousin to succeed the throne. The maids like to spread these gossips and gradually became less concerned about the sick princess.

Only Siouville insisted on being by her side.

Because he had nowhere else to go.

The sick princess lost her former glory. Her black hair was yellow and her lips were white, her face turned blue, and she was so thin that she was only a handful of bones left.

She didn't say a word all day, and was so silent that Siouville felt bored. He didn't know whether he should expect her to get better. After all, the new king succeeded to the throne, and it was definitely not as easy to control as her.

One day, the princess sat up from the bed.

"Sioville." She woke the man beside her, "I dreamed of my father."

Siouville replied in a hazy way: "Is that true..."

"He asked me to find the fairies in the forest, and the fairies could cure my disease."

Siouville woke up a little, and he frowned and looked at the little princess: "Why do you always believe in this kind of thing?"

Whether it was the last elixir or the fairy this time.

Has she not learned enough of a lesson?

This is the first time since the princess fell ill that she was so energetic.

Before dawn, she changed into light clothes, slipped out of the tower and headed to the quiet forest.

Siouville hurriedly grabbed the bow and arrow and followed.

"We'll get lost," he lowered his voice.

"No, we will find the fairy."

The princess looked up at the treetops, and the birds were in groups leading the way for her.

But the mud in the forest is muddy and narrow, and it is very difficult to walk.

Siouville said again: "Go back, there is no road here!"

"No, there will be a road."

The princess looked to the ground, and the roses and thorns made a way.

They walked for a long time and Siouville began to get tired.

"If we don't go back now, we will definitely starve to death in the woods," he advised.

"No, I won't starve to death."

The princess stretched out her hand, and the ripe fruits fell like raindrops, and the squirrel on the tree shook her tail and said hello to her.

Siouville continued to move forward with doubts.

The woods are getting denser and it is almost impossible to tell the difference between day and night.

The little princess pushed aside the bushes, and in the mist behind the bushes, there was a candy hut.

"Dongdongdongdongdong." The princess knocked on the door.

Siouville pressed the bow and arrow in his hand tightly.

The person who opened the door was a thin, cold and depressed woman with high cheekbones.

She doesn't look like a "fairy".

There were crucibles bubbling in the room, various animal skins, and glass test tubes containing unknown liquids.

She is a witch.

"I'm Rebecca the witch." She lowered her head, and her towering cheekbones almost poked the little princess' face. "You look familiar..."

Karan raised her chest: "I am Princess Karan."

The witch's face became very bad for a while.

Siouville pulled the princess a little back.

"Let's go... she is definitely not a fairy!"

Karan ignored it and said to the witch Rebecca: "My father sent a dream to tell me that there was a fairy who could cure my illness, so I found you along the path in my dream."

The witch's face was a bit complicated.

"He said I was a fairy?... It's ridiculous."

The witch opened the door and let the two of them come in.

Siouville was still moving outside, but when he saw Karan enter, he could only follow him.

There was a strange smell of mushrooms inside.

The corners of the candy house were moldy, and the moss spread from the door to the house, and there was a hammock woven by vines.

The witch wrapped her arms around her chest and said coldly: "I can heal you, but it's not without a price. You have to pay your most precious things."

"My most precious thing? Is it Siouville?"

Siouville subconsciously sneered.

Soon he couldn't laugh anymore.

"No, no." The witch said.

Siouville's expression cooled down.

The princess was a little confused: "What would that be?"

"You will know naturally when I take it from you." The witch had a little sneer on her eyes, and her face looked even more gloomy and terrifying.

She scooped a spoonful of potions from her cauldron and muttered something. Soon, purple mist rose from the soup bowl, and the juice inside disappeared, leaving only a small, heart-like purple crystal.

"Eat it." said the witch.

"Wait--" Siouville tried to stop it, but the princess ate without hesitation.

The witch giggled.

"Hahahaha, so good! So good! Abandon my king, have you seen it? I took away the most precious thing from your daughter!"

The candy house began to melt, the walls turned into honey and flowed on the ground, and the glass bottles turned into small animals and ran away in scattered places. The witch wrapped herself in her robe and disappeared.

The moment Karan ate the purple crystal, the feeling of pressure on his heart disappeared instantly.

Her heart was so light and empty, and the wind passed through it freely.

"I've recovered," she said to Siouville with a smile.

Siouville still found it unbelievable.

But it turns out that the princess has indeed recovered.

She became healthier and gradually returned to her former glory. She no longer held her heart and cried, nor vomited all day long. She could ride horses, shoot arrows, and patrol this dreamy little kingdom with Constance.

They got engaged soon.

The princess stayed in the tower less and less.

Gradually, people no longer called it "the tower of the princess", but called it "the tower of the princess's male favorite".

Siouville stays here all day.

"You can leave at any time." The princess told him, "Your family must miss you very much, go and reunite with them."

Constance is an upright and generous person.

He didn't mind that the princess had a male servant, because he knew that the princess knew nothing.

She was a kind person and must have hoped that Siouville would live better before she could bring him to her side.
